Hepatitis C is highly contagious and can be transmitted to others. The primary mode of transmission is through blood exposure—for example, sharing razors or syringes with an individual infected with hepatitis C, or receiving contaminated blood transfusions. Sexual contact and mother-to-child (perinatal) transmission are also recognized routes of infection. However, casual daily contact—such as sharing meals or conversing—does not transmit hepatitis C. With appropriate antiviral treatment, hepatitis C infection can be cured.
